massage
/ˈmæsɑːʒ/
noun
The action of rubbing, kneading or hitting someone's body, to help the person relax, prepare for muscular action (as in contact sports) or to relieve aches.
"Having a massage can have many beneficial effects."
verb
To rub and knead (someone's body or a part of a body), to perform a massage on (somebody).
To manipulate (data, a document etc.) to make it more presentable or more convenient to work with.
To falsify (data or accounts).
